SOURCE: 2004 ford sport trac - cruise control no longer works

This problem is most times caused by an open circuit in the rotating contact under the steering wheel, this part is called the clock-spring contact, it supplies a connection to the airbag and steering wheel controls like the cruise, horn and radio controls. I would check the fuse as well to cover the bases, it is fuse #9 in the passenger compartment fuse box, it is a 7.5 AMP

SOURCE: cigarette lighter fuse location

The cigarette fuse is located in the battery junction box under the hood, it is fuse # 10 and is a 20A fuse, open the hood and find the box it is on the passenger side towards the back of the compartment, it is 10th in line on the top row, also you can check these fuses without removing them through the clear plastic top so that should make things a little easier too, hope this helps

SOURCE: the electric compass and temp. display isnt

I believe that the mirrors and entry issues are not related to the overhead console. Compass/temp failure is a very common problem with many of the mid 2000 Ford truck and SUV overhead consoles. The console is very prone to internal failure. If the dome lights work but the compass unit does not then it is a faulty computer unit. 2003 ford explorer sport trac blower motor and switch not getting any power, it was working fine a while ago and i had to start flipping the switch to head then off then back to head, what is wrong?

The selector switch on the dash controls the blower motor relay, then the fan switch controls the speed. The fan switch gets power from a 40amp fuse and the control panel gets power from two other fuses.
If you are working the control switch to get the fan to work, the control switch may be failing.

Didn't get the keyless entry code when purchased. Manual says it may be written on computer. Where is the computer?

The SBJ (Smart Junction Box) is the "fuse box" inside the vehicle that controls that system. the label should be on the back or side of that "fuse" box. If the label is not there, ask real nice and a local Ford dealer may retrieve the code for free? The code is also stored electronically in the module.

ABS fuse locations

There are a total of 5 fuses for brake and abs functions 3 in central fuse box on the drivers side inside truck fuse #9 - 7.5 amp fuse #10 - 10 amp and fuse #11 - 7.5 amp then there are 2 big fuses under the hood in the main battery fuse box next to the battery fuse # 6 - 50 amp and fuse # 28 - 30 amp
